Transcribed Image Text:Write a Java class in which you include the following:
1. A main method that:
a. Declares a-one dimensional array of 10 integer elements.
b. Asks the user to fill the array.
c. Ask the user to enter an integer x.
d. Calls the method in question 2.
e. Print the result of the method.
2. A java method named "find" that accepts a one-dimensional array as a first parameter, and an
integer x as a second parameter. The method should find and return the number of occurrences
of x in the array.
